On its fifth year, tradition continues at the heart of Makati’s Central Business District as the most awaited Lights and Sound Show premiers at the Ayala Triangle Gardens. This year’s Lights and Sound Show takes inspiration from the festive Rio De Janeiro Carnivale with custom-made LED string lights, LED meteor lights, flash pods, laser lights, and moving heads. Acclaimed musicians and composers Anna Piramide, Jazz Nicolas and Mikey Amistoso of Watusi Manila combine foreign Christmas songs with Filipino carols creating the trio switched genres to match the lighting choreography. “The Festival of Lights” happens every 30 minutes from 6 pm to 10 pm and will run until January 4, 2015.
